Walworth County Summary

Life in Walworth County research summary. HomeSnacks has been researching the quality of life in Walworth County over the past eight years using Census data, FBI crime data, cost of living data, and other primary sources. Based on the most recently available data, we found the following about life in Walworth County:

  • The population in Walworth County is 105,447.

  • The median home value in Walworth County is $397,473.

  • The median income in Walworth County is $77,359.

  • The median rent in Walworth County is $1,090.

  • The unemployment rate in Walworth County is 3.4%.

  • The poverty rate in Walworth County is 9.7%.

  • The average high in Walworth County is 65.1° and there are 78.5 inches of rainfall annually.

Walworth County Demographics

Population over time in Walworth County

The current population in Walworth County is 105,447. The population has increased 2.8% from 2019.

Year Population % Change
2023 105,945 2.5%
2022 103,391 0.3%
2021 103,074 -

Gender in Walworth County

  • Walworth County is 49.7% female with 52,438 female residents.

  • Walworth County is 50.3% male with 53,009 male residents.

Race / Ethnicity in Walworth County

Walworth County is:

  • 83.6% White with 88,121 White residents.

  • 0.8% African American with 841 African American residents.

  • 0.1% American Indian with 136 American Indian residents.

  • 0.8% Asian with 849 Asian residents.

  • 0.0% Hawaiian with 26 Hawaiian residents.

  • 0.2% Other with 238 Other residents.

  • 2.6% Two Or More with 2,691 Two Or More residents.

  • 11.9% Hispanic with 12,545 Hispanic residents.

Household Income For Walworth County, Wisconsin

  • 4.2% of households in Walworth County earn Less than $10,000.

  • 2.7% of households in Walworth County earn $10,000 to $14,999.

  • 5.8% of households in Walworth County earn $15,000 to $24,999.

  • 6.7% of households in Walworth County earn $25,000 to $34,999.

  • 9.6% of households in Walworth County earn $35,000 to $49,999.

  • 19.6% of households in Walworth County earn $50,000 to $74,999.

  • 13.4% of households in Walworth County earn $75,000 to $99,999.

  • 18.6% of households in Walworth County earn $100,000 to $149,999.

  • 9.3% of households in Walworth County earn $150,000 to $199,999.

  • 10.1% of households in Walworth County earn $200,000 or more.
